Paolo Lattanzi's work experience includes various roles and positions in different companies. In 1996, they worked as a Group Brand Manager at L'Oréal, where they focused on boosting sales and launching new products. Paolo then joined Diageo in 1998 as a Brand Manager for J&B. In 2001, Paolo became the Managing Director at Popton Company Ltd. and held this position until 2022. In 2016, they worked as a Business Partner at Konbini, a digital media company specializing in pop culture content. Paolo founded Bluton Trade S.L. in 2003 and acted as its Founder until 2022. Currently, they are working as Sales and Business Development for myMeta - Digital Adoption Platform.
Paolo Lattanzi attended Universidad Pontificia Comillas from 1991 to 1995, where they earned a BA (Hons) in International Business Administration - ICADE (E-4). Additionally, from 1993 to 1995, they also studied at Middlesex University, where they obtained a second BA (Hons) in International Business Administration. myMeta - Digital Adoption Platform
MyMeta is a digital adoption platform that streamlines digital procedures in the workplace and boosts the productivity of employees. It is a solution designed to adapt to any application and to assist users in the adoption of digital technologies. It is a personalized digital guide that walks the user through all stages of the digital process,eliminating errors and disengagement.myMeta enables its users to simplify difficult business procedures while also increasing the overall user experience. It is adaptable to any platform, both cloud-based and custom-built, leading users through all essential procedures and tasks, delivering prompt responses and contextual ideas to boost digital tool adoption.
